# Log sampling for the Wrennet notification service
# This service emits roughly 40k log lines per minute at peak, so we
# sample INFO at 5% and keep WARN/ERROR at 100%. If support needs full
# traces for an incident, flip sample_rate to 1.0 for no more than one
# hour — the sink fills quickly. Sampled logs are written to the store below.

replica DSN, yadup-hahig: mongodb://gilys_svc:Mx@db-5f8f.norvasoft.internal:5432/eliion

**Action item (PM-41, Slatediff incident):** Large-file diffs over ~40k lines blew heap during the Harrowgate release and froze reviewer sessions. Fix merged: chunked hunk loading plus a hard render ceiling with a "load more" affordance. Reviewer ask — verify the ceiling triggers before the old OOM point and that chunk fetches stay under the gateway timeout. Syntax highlighting now degrades to plain text past the threshold; confirm this is acceptable for the Foxton monorepo. The limits we shipped are these.

constants for yaduf-fahag:
BUDGETS = {
    "kelix": 528,
    "briwyn": 734,
}

**Q: How does the Fernhollow driver-assignment heuristic handle the release cutover?** Assignments are scored on proximity, shift balance, and vehicle class; ties break by seniority order from the Marwick roster. During deploy, the heuristic freezes in-flight assignments, so no driver is reshuffled mid-route. The release manager should verify the freeze flag clears within ten minutes post-deploy, otherwise new orders queue. Clearing a stuck flag requires access to the ops console, which is unsealed with the recovery passphrase noted below.

unlock words, bafof-kawef: soreth-nordor-belwyn-gorvan-julael-belys